Please join us on September 21 from 4-5:30pm CDT in Humanities 1131 for a guest lecture from Debra Hawhee, McCourtney Professor of Civic Deliberation at Penn State University. Dr. Hawhee studies and teaches rhetoric, the art of communication, and writes histories of rhetorical theory that draw out rhetoric’s other-than-rational dimensions — feeling, bodies, sensation, imagination. The talk titled “What do we do with Feeling?” considers the work that feeling is currently doing in rhetoric and in the critical humanities more broadly and asks what else might be done with this deliberately amorphous category. Examples from contemporary climate art and from congressional testimony of youth climate activists help Hawhee theorize how something like rhetorical mood works alongside—and helps to clarify—other conceptual approaches to feeling such as affect, sensation, the visceral.
